Job Description

  • Scrum Master serves as a servant leader and team enabler, supporting two agile delivery teams and promoting team health, agility, and delivery excellence.
  • Facilitates team-level agile ceremonies and delivery execution, ensuring alignment around requirements definition, scope, and delivery commitments.
  • Fosters self-organization and continuous improvement by removing impediments, managing risks and dependencies, and enabling predictable, high-quality delivery throughout the delivery lifecycle. 
  • Partners closely with Product Owners, delivery teams, and stakeholders to strengthen collaboration, improve flow of work, and maintain transparency.
  • Ability to balance team facilitation with delivery support while aligning day-to-day execution with business priorities.
  • Coaches’ teams on agile best practices, leverages metrics to support improvement, and adapts processes to meet team and organizational needs.
  • Promote team health, agility, and delivery excellence through continuous improvement and coaching.
  • Provide agile coaching to assigned teams and support agile maturity across the organization.
  • Lead all core Scrum ceremonies (Daily Scrum, Sprint Planning, Refinement, Review, Retrospective), ensuring process integrity, efficiency, and time-boxing.
  • Ask critical questions that challenge assumptions and continuously evolve agile practices.
  • Facilitate execution and feature completion tracking for 2–3 scrum teams.
  • Manage team capacity and support reliable forecasting for predictable sprint and program delivery.
  • Take accountability for sprint success by proactively identifying, removing, or escalating blockers.
  • Hold teams accountable to performance expectations, team agreements, and agile best practices.
  • Help manage delivery risks, dependencies, and impediments at the team and cross-team level.
  • Partner with product management, product owners, business owners, engineering leads, and project managers to ensure execution alignment.
  • Build strong, collaborative stakeholder relationships that promote transparency and shared ownership.
  • Coordinate cross-team and enterprise-wide dependencies to minimize delivery risk.
  • Facilitate feedback loops and alignment through agile ceremonies and structured checkpoints.
  • Create, modify, publish, and leverage standardized agile metrics (e.g., velocity, burndown, workflow health) to drive transparency and continuous improvement.
  • Develop dashboards and reporting for team and leadership visibility.
  • Maintain a single source of truth for delivery tracking, metrics, and documentation.
  • Manage the team’s release pipeline.
  • Partner closely with engineering and QA teams to ensure timely, stable, and high-quality releases.
  • Hands-on experience with agile lifecycle management tools, including Jira, Target Process, Confluence, and related reporting dashboards.
  • Strong understanding of CI/CD pipelines, release coordination, build processes, and DevOps practices.
  • Working knowledge of common software development languages (e.g., Java, Python, JavaScript) and frameworks.
  • Familiarity with development environments and version control systems (e.g., Git, GitHub, GitLab).

Qualifications

Required:

 

  • 5–10 years of total IT / product delivery experience.
  • 3–5 years as a Scrum Master or Agile facilitator.
  • Experience working with Multiple Agile teams or “team-of-teams” environments.
  • Enterprise-scale Agile transformations.
  • Proven ability to coach teams and stakeholders and deliver measurable improvements (velocity, quality, delivery time).
  • Strong servant leadership mindset with experience mentoring Scrum Masters and coaching Product Owners and leadership.
  • Skilled in conflict resolution, negotiation, and expectation management.
  • Ability to align business and technical stakeholders.
  • Familiarity with SDLC, CI/CD, and DevOps concepts.
  • Hands-on experience with Agile tools (Jira, Azure DevOps, Rally, etc.).
  • Ability to use data and metrics to drive decisions and manage backlogs/workflows.
  • Experience with scaling Agile frameworks (SAFe, LeSS, Nexus).
  • Ability to coordinate across multiple teams and manage dependencies at scale.
